[Seasar-user:7569] Re: [質問] S2Dao のサンプルが動きません。

satou jun [E-MAIL ADDRESS DELETED]
2007年 5月 10日 (木) 11:12:06 JST


この問題は、解決しました。

*.jar に含まれているデフォルトの dao.dicon を参照するように設定を変更するこ
とで解決しました。

現在、日本語の登録でエラーが出るという問題に突き当たっています。

メッセージは、次の通りです。

DEBUG 2007-05-10 10:41:25,852 [main] INSERT INTO CD (id, content, title)
VALUES (1, 'い', 'あ')

Exception in thread "main"
org.seasar.framework.exception.SQLRuntimeException: [ESSR0071]SQLで例外
(ErrorCode=1366, SQLState=HY000)が発生しました。理由は
org.seasar.framework.exception.SSQLException: [ESSR0072]SQLで例外
(SQL=[INSERT INTO CD (id, content, title) VALUES (?, ?, ?)], ErrorCode=1366,
SQLState=HY000)が発生しました

Caused by: org.seasar.framework.exception.SSQLException: [ESSR0072]SQLで例外
(SQL=[INSERT INTO CD (id, content, title) VALUES (?, ?, ?)], ErrorCode=1366,
SQLState=HY000)が発生しました

Caused by: java.sql.SQLException: Incorrect string value: '\x82\xA2' for
column 'CONTENT' at row 1

よろしくお願いします。

-----Original Message-----
From: [E-MAIL ADDRESS DELETED]
[mailto:[E-MAIL ADDRESS DELETED]] On Behalf Of satou jun
Sent: Thursday, May 10, 2007 9:12 AM
To: [E-MAIL ADDRESS DELETED]
Subject: [Seasar-user:7567][質問] S2Dao のサンプルが動きません。


はじめて投稿します。

S2Dao のサンプルをインターネットで見つけて、実際に
自分の環境で動作するか試しているのですが、うまくいきません。

このような投稿は、こちらでいいでしょうか?

Dao-Dev のメーリングリストもあったのですが、そちらに
投稿するべきか迷った結果、こちらに投稿しました。

動かそうとしているサンプルを添付します。

実行時のエラーは、次の通りです。
Exception in thread "main"
org.seasar.framework.container.IllegalAutoBindingPropertyRuntimeException:
[ESSR0080]クラス(org.seasar.dao.impl.BeanMetaDataFactoryImpl)のプロパティ
(dataSource)の自動設定に失敗しました
......
at dao.Main.main(Main.java:10)

サンプルの元になったページは、次のページです。

http://muimi.com/j/aop/seasar/s2dao/

バージョンは、s2-dao-1.0.42 です。
Tomcat 6.0 です。

よろしくお願いします。

-------------- next part --------------
テキスト形式以外の添付ファイルを保管しました...
ファイル名: s2dao-examples.lzh
型:         application/octet-stream
サイズ:     4681 バイト
説明:       無し
URL:        http://ml.seasar.org/archives/seasar-user/attachments/20070510/ad0362fc/attachment.lzh 


Seasar-user メーリングリストの案内